Output 8b15064c81c33f0c16c29d341faada52c59aca943ca5d2522e45e7ebd66f0148:0

value
27837570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c625204c7d605967ad93ddee2e0cf4fab6a32613 OP_EQUALVERIFY OP_CHECKSIG
address
1K4hGZ7n7oEWkizeonCoAYLU6KCiEG3zRM
transaction
8b15064c81c33f0c16c29d341faada52c59aca943ca5d2522e45e7ebd66f0148
spent
true